Recall that he directs the once respected Guy Ritchie and the cast is headed by Charlie Hunnam, Jude Law, Astrid Bergès-Frisbey, Djimon Hounsou, Aidan Gillen and Eric Bana.
The premiere of "King Arthur: The Legend of Excalibur" was originally scheduled for the summer of 2016, then delayed to February 2017 and finally hit theaters on May 12; That in the United States, in Spain we will not be able to see it until August 11.
The story centers on a young Arthur who walks the alleys of Londonium with his band, unfamiliar with the life for which he was born until he finds the Excalibur sword and with it, his future. Immediately tested by the power of Excalibur, Arturo is forced to face difficult decisions. Joining the Resistance and a mysterious young woman named Guinevere, he must learn to master the sword, confront his demons and unite the people to defeat the tyrant Vortigern, who stole his crown and killed his parents, and become the King.
"Guy Ritchie has created a very rich and exciting world, and it describe as a mix between The Lord of the Rings and Lock & Stock, it's an unlikely marriage between those two things, but it works," said Charlie Hunnam at the Comic -With.
